THE GOLDEN SNUFF BOX.
A simpleton once wrote this letter to one of his friends:
" I have left my golden snuff box at your house. Be good enough to send it back by the bearer of this note." But before closing his letter he found his snuff box, and added a postscript: " I have just found it; do not trouble to look for it." Then he closed the. letter and sent it off.
